Why procedure details decide outcomes
Filing deadlines, schedules, and valuations must align with federal rules. Small slips in forms or missed updates can signal unreliability to judges. Studies indicate courts scrutinize inconsistencies closely, often dismissing claims under strict compliance standards.

Is missing information a hidden risk factor?
Missing schedules or old financial data often cause courts to question credibility. Full, timely disclosure helps judges see the complete financial picture.
How can owners reduce case failure risk?
Work with counsel to verify forms, meet every deadline, and review disclosures before filing. Regular reviews and organized records support stronger presentations.
